Free Me.... Poem by Langelihle Maphumulo

Free Me....



Feels like a hundred
Years ago,
like a dream that once
lived, Still
Noises in my ears stagger,
Visions in my head unfold
to a far away place,
Somewhere out of reach
You live, full of life like a new
born babe,
You hold and restrain me,
Clench your fists and won't
let go,
You haul me into the world you
Assembled,
Hook me into your changeableness
And bewilderment.
You've got a hold on me
And so i Pray we both find
A new day,
Overlook this catastrophe
And shame,
This sheer desire breathing
In torment for a life that could
Never be.
Best you let go
for we cannot be,
So let me be...
Free me,
Free me from your world
Of misery,
Distrust and distraction,
Free me...
Let me go...
Free me i wanna live...
